continued CD/Tuner 13GB Presetting radio stations (continued) 4 Press TUNER MEMORY/DIRECTION. 5 Slide the knob to l or to L (or press m or M on the remote) repeatedly to select the desired preset number. Preset number 6 Press ENTER/YES. “Complete!” appears, and the station is stored. 7 Repeat steps 1 to 6 to store other stations. Setting presets through manual tuning 1 Press TUNER/BAND repeatedly to select “FM” or “AM”. 2 Press PLAY MODE/TUNING MODE until “AUTO” and “PRESET” disappear. 3 Slide the knob to l or to L (or press m or M on the remote) repeatedly to tune in the desired station. 4 Press TUNER MEMORY/DIRECTION. 5 Slide the knob to l or to L (or press m or M on the remote) repeatedly to select the desired preset number. Preset number 6 Press ENTER/YES. “Complete!” appears, and the station is stored. 7 Repeat steps 1 to 6 to store other stations. Other operations To Do this Tune in a Follow the procedure described in station with a “Setting presets through manual weak signal tuning”. Stop setting Press MENU/NO on the remote. presets Stop scanning Press PLAY MODE/TUNING MODE. Change the Start over from step 1. preset station Change the Start over from step 1. preset number 14GB To change the AM tuning interval (except for the European model) The AM tuning interval is factory-set to 9 kHz (10 kHz in some areas). To change the AM tuning interval, tune in any AM station first, then turn off the system. While holding REPEAT/FM MODE, turn the system back on. When you change the interval, all the AM preset stations are erased. To reset the interval, repeat the same procedure. Note You cannot change the AM tuning interval in the Power Saving Mode. Tips • The preset stations are retained for about a day even if you disconnect the power cord or if a power failure occurs. • You can label the preset stations (see page 16). • To improve broadcast reception, reorient or move the supplied antennas near a window or outdoors. Listening to the radio You can listen to a radio station either by selecting a preset station, or by manually tuning in the station. Listening to a preset station —Preset Tuning Preset radio stations in the tuner’s memory first (see “Presetting radio stations” on page 13). 1 Press TUNER/BAND repeatedly to select “FM” or “AM”. 2 Press PLAY MODE/TUNING MODE until “PRESET” appears. 3 Slide the knob to l or to L (or press . or > on the remote) to select the desired preset station (or station name* or RDS station name**). * The station name appears only if you have labeled the station (see “Labeling the preset stations” on page 16). ** European model only. Listening to a non-preset radio station —Manual Tuning 1 Press TUNER/BAND repeatedly to select “FM” or “AM”. 2 Press PLAY MODE/TUNING MODE until “PRESET” and “AUTO” disappear. 3 Slide the knob to m or to M (or press m or M on the remote) to tune in the desired station. continued Tuner TunerTuner 15GB Listening to the radio (continued) Tips • To improve broadcast reception, adjust the supplied antennas, or connect a commercially available external antenna. • When an FM stereo program has static noise, press REPEAT/FM MODE repeatedly until “MONO” appears. There will be no stereo effect, but the reception will improve. • To tune in automatically, press PLAY MODE/ TUNING MODE repeatedly until “AUTO” appears in step 2 above, then slide the knob to m or to M (or press m or M on the remote). The frequency indication changes and scanning stops when the system tunes in a station (Automatic Tuning). Labeling the preset stations —Station Name You can label each preset station with up to 14 characters (Station Name). 1 Tune in the preset radio station you want to label (see “Listening to the radio” on page 15). 2 Follow the same procedures as from step 3 to 8 of “Labeling a CD” on page 11. To cancel labeling Press MENU/NO on the remote. To erase the name 1 Tune in the station. 2 Press NAME EDIT/CHARACTER on the remote. 3 Press CLEAR on the remote repeatedly to erase the name. 4 Press ENTER/YES. 16GB Using the Radio Data System (RDS) (European model only) What is the Radio Data System? Radio Data System (RDS) is a broadcasting service that allows radio stations to send additional information along with the regular program signal. This tuner offers convenient RDS features like station name and program type* display.
